Introduction - Ford in WWI The pickup truck has been intricately intertwined with American culture as far back as the 1920s, when Henry Ford took notice of a preliminary pickup truck design that the military was using during World War I. Ford was the original designer of the civilian pickup truck, integrating it into a special Model T vehicle.

There's only a handful of American truck manufacturers left, but once upon a time, it was very different. I've compiled 150 vintage ads and press articles of defunct American truck manufacturers, but there may well have been more. Most are from the pre-WW2 era, although some are more recent, and a few are still going, like FWD and Oshkosh.

8 Hummer H1 Mecum Auctions In the early '80s, AM General built the M998 Humvee truck for the US Army. Soldiers loved the Humvee's s rugged looks, power, and ability to tackle the toughest off-road terrains, so AM General decided to build a civilian market version in 1992. 1946-1978 Dodge Power Wagon. One of the best classic trucks of all time. The Power Wagon was first built as a 4 x 4 for the Army. Then in 1946, it landed on Dodge dealerships for the public to grab up. Built with friendly amenities for the public, it had a styled bed and an enclosed cab.

1947 Chevy 3100. On looks alone, the '47 Chevy 3100 just might be the most quintessential American pickup truck ever built. Part of Chevrolet's Advance Design series, the 3100 was a half-ton truck that is still instantly recognizable for its stylish cab-over fenders and long, thin, sloping hood. Wikimedia Commons.
